Everything @Gil_Hoffman writes here can only be true if Gantz didn’t mean anything he said this the past year.

Gantz’s problem with Netanyahu wasn’t his acting classes or make up. The question is has he changed his mind about real issues of substance.

Here are 3 examples: https://twitter.com/gil_hoffman/status/1253542772637925377
1) Gantz said the submarine scandal was the most serious national security scandal in the history of the country and demanded a state committee of inquiry. Is he now willing to overlook that? Is it no longer serious or no longer important? Has he forgiven Netanyahu for that?
2) Gantz said it is morally and practically wrong for an indicted Prime Minister (and one on trial) to serve. Does he no longer believe Netanyahu is morally unfit for office? Does he longer believe his legal troubles cast doubt on all his decision making?
3) Gantz compared Netanyahu to Erdogan because he said he was a threat to Israeli democracy. Does he no longer believe that or is he just willing to partner with an autocrat?
